首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

尝试仅在注销时重定向到Angular中的登录页面

在注销时重定向到Angular中的登录页面是一个常见的需求,可以通过以下步骤实现:

  1. 首先,在Angular应用中创建一个登录页面组件,例如 LoginComponent。该组件应包含登录表单和相应的验证逻辑。
  2. 在应用的路由配置文件(通常是 app-routing.module.ts)中,添加一个路由规则,将注销操作映射到 LoginComponent。例如:
代码语言:txt
复制
import { LoginComponent } from './login/login.component';

const routes: Routes = [
  // 其他路由规则...
  { path: 'login', component: LoginComponent },
];
  1. 在注销操作的处理逻辑中,使用 Angular 的路由导航功能将用户重定向到登录页面。可以在注销按钮的点击事件处理函数中添加以下代码:
代码语言:txt
复制
import { Router } from '@angular/router';

// ...

constructor(private router: Router) {}

logout() {
  // 执行注销操作,例如清除用户信息等

  // 重定向到登录页面
  this.router.navigate(['/login']);
}

在上述代码中,this.router.navigate(['/login']) 将用户导航到路径为 '/login' 的路由,即 LoginComponent。

这样,当用户点击注销按钮时,就会执行注销操作并重定向到登录页面。

对于这个需求,腾讯云提供了一系列的云计算产品和服务,可以帮助开发者构建和部署 Angular 应用。其中,推荐的产品包括:

  1. 腾讯云云服务器(CVM):提供可扩展的虚拟服务器实例,用于部署和运行 Angular 应用。产品介绍链接:腾讯云云服务器
  2. 腾讯云对象存储(COS):用于存储和管理应用程序中的静态资源,如图片、样式表和脚本文件。产品介绍链接:腾讯云对象存储
  3. 腾讯云内容分发网络(CDN):加速静态资源的传输,提高应用的访问速度和性能。产品介绍链接:腾讯云内容分发网络
  4. 腾讯云域名注册:用于注册和管理应用的域名,方便用户访问应用。产品介绍链接:腾讯云域名注册

请注意,以上推荐的产品和链接仅供参考,具体选择和配置应根据实际需求和项目要求进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券